Built From SBA Loan-Level Data

The Coleman Franchise & NAICS Portal is built from SBA 7(a) FOIA loan files.
It is not based on franchisor surveys, self-reported performance or projections.
The portal distinguishes seasoned loan performance from newer loan cohorts whose losses have not had time to develop. The underlying reports track SBA 7(a) performance by approval year and identify the seasoned cohort used in the analysis.

Independent Coleman Grades

No franchisor pays for a Coleman Franchise Report Grade.
No business relationship affects a grade.
The grade is Coleman Report’s assessment of a franchise brand’s SBA 7(a) loan performance. It is not a credit rating and is not a recommendation to approve or decline credit.
